Hi Guys
Just to clear a few things up ( it was very late when i originally posted )
On the dyno the A/F ratio was sitting aroung 16:1 under wot from 1800rpm to 4500rpm with quite a drop in horse power compared to previous dyno runs with the std exhaust. As soon as v-tec kicked in it dropped to around 13.5:1 with a final horsepower increase of 28hp at 7500rpm over the std exhaust.
As i understand the ecu should go from open to closed loop ( or is it the other way around ) as soon as wot is achived. The change in A/F ratio seems to have been triggered when v-tec kicked in.
